Why Should You Invest In Government Securities Bonds?

The ever-increasing uncertainty economies around the world and the growing stock

market volatility has pushed many retail investors to look for low-risk assets such as 90 day treasury bill and other government security bonds. Buying term deposit is one of the most popular types of investments for this type of investors, in this category. However, it should also be kept in mind that term deposits are nothing but IOU offered by the bank and there is always a risk if the bank becomes bankrupt.

If you want to make the safest investments, you should buy treasury bonds. Even though the rate of interest may be low, but they are the safest debt instruments sponsored by the government. If you purchase the bonds of a company and it goes out of business, you are losing your money, but the federal government is always going to remain in business.


Currently, the current 90 day bank bill rate is the safest place where you can make your investments. It is possible to purchase them directly from the Treasury and then re-purchase them every 90 days.

These government securities bonds are usually auctioned in larger blocks that can be worth millions of dollars, where the buyers are institutions. However, you can purchase them through brokers or you can get exposed to these government bonds by purchasing mutual funds.

Before you buy treasury bonds, you must know that they have a variety of risk and rewards in comparison to term deposits. They have lower risks such as default relative to term deposits, but the price can fluctuate unlike the term deposits. This means that you can generate capital gains or losses from your investments along with the income from the interest.
